Protocol Information

ParaSpace is a permissionless universal, cross-margin NFT lending protocol that enables users to collateralize both ERC-721 and ERC-20 assets into a single portfolio to borrow against.

Category:Lending

Audits:

Methodology

TVL: TVL includes ERC-20 and ERC-721 tokens that have been supplied as well as ERC-20 tokens that are supplied for lending.View code on GitHub

Has ParaSpace Lending V1 ever been exploited?

ParaSpace Lending V1 has 1 recorded security incident. The most recent incident occurred on Mar 17, 2023 and involved $5m. It was classified as Protocol Logic.
